Terrell Brandon was the 11th Overall Pick in the 1991 Draft, and he would spend his first three years and change serving as the backup Point Guard to Mark Price. Brandon would officially become the team's starter in the 1995/96 season, during which he would go on a two-year streak of All-Star Game appearances, average 19.4 Points per Game, and be regarded as one of the most accurate shooters in the sport. He would have a PER of 25.2 and 21.5, respectively, and was in the top three in Free Throw Percentage both of those years.
